This color sold as set with the black shatter really plunged me into the shatter mania of 2011. This is an intense gold that leans to the green spectrum. It has an abundant amount of shimmer that is green, pink, blue and purple. If you wear it too long it will stain your nails something awful. This color isn't my favorite on it's own. However, I really like to wear it over one coat of black nail polish to tone down the brightness and have the black nail polish peek through the shimmer. Application wise the formula seems a bit thin and 3 coats are required to reach a decent opacity. Or 1-2 coats if you are layering it over another color like I do.

I am a fanatic for this product. I'm not really a morning person but my job calls me to be. So to compromise I try and wash my hair as little as possible during the weekdays. I try and spend my precious time in the morning sleeping as much as possible. This definitely prevents me from looking like a scumbag in front of my co-workers. I have tried several other dry shampoos such as tresemme and umberto. Firstly, the smell of this product is so much better then others. The other products I have tried smell like cleaning chemicals. Secondly, the mist is dispersed very finely, to prevent that powdered wig appearance. Thirdly, the product just seems to work better in my hair. On top of this is priced far less then any other products I've seen out there. I never thought I would say Sauve for the win, but this is definitely the case here.
